Biological Background: Serine/threonine-protein phosphatase PP1-beta catalytic subunit Function and Localization
- Also known as PP1beta, PP-1B, PPP1CD, and PPP1beta, this enzyme is encoded by the PPP1CB gene and belongs to the PP1 family of serine/threonine phosphatases.
- Functions as the catalytic subunit of protein phosphatase 1 (PP1) holoenzymes, which regulate diverse processes including cell division, glycogen metabolism, muscle contractility, and protein synthesis.
- Component of the PTW/PP1 phosphatase complex, which plays a critical role in the control of chromatin structure and the transition from mitosis to interphase.
- In concert with casein kinase I delta and epsilon (CSNK1D and CSNK1E), regulates circadian period length by modulating the phosphorylation dynamics of PER1 and PER2 proteins.
- Dephosphorylates FOXP3 at Ser-418 in regulatory T-cells from rheumatoid arthritis patients, leading to FOXP3 inactivation and Treg dysfunction. Related references: PMID:23396208
- Core component of the SHOC2-MRAS-PP1c (SMP) holophosphatase complex, which specifically dephosphorylates inhibitory sites on RAF1, BRAF, and ARAF kinases to activate the MAPK signaling pathway. Related references: PMID:35768504 PMID:35831509 PMID:36175670
- Localizes to the cytoplasm, nucleus, nucleoplasm, and nucleolus, reflecting its involvement in both cytoplasmic and nuclear signaling events.
- Post-translationally modified by acetylation and phosphorylation, and requires manganese as a cofactor for catalytic activity.
Experimental Guidance and Technical Tips
- The immunogen was a synthetic peptide from amino acids 227-327 of human PP1 beta. For Western blot (WB), expect a band at approximately 37 kDa; validate the antibody in your specific sample system.
- For immunohistochemistry (IHC-P) and immunofluorescence (IF/ICC), consider optimizing antigen retrieval and fixation/permeabilization protocols to ensure adequate epitope accessibility.
- As a rabbit polyclonal antibody, lot-to-lot consistency should be verified for critical quantitative assays; consider using appropriate positive and negative controls.
